DeSoto Parish man arrested for charging thousands to company gas card
By: Nikki Henderson
Updated: February 25, 2013
A Stonewall man is in jail accused of using his company fuel card to make personal purchases.
Keith Irvin, who worked for Amega West Services, was taken into custody by the Caddo-Shreveport Financial Crimes Task Force after he admitted to misusing his employer's fuel card.
Irving told authorities he would fill up other cars for cash and use the company fuel card to pay for the transactions. The transactions totaled more than $7,300.
Irvin was booked into the Caddo Correctional Center and charged with unauthorized use of an access card.
